This 640-acre grass grazing unit in Savoy, MT, presents an excellent opportunity for ranchers and hunters alike. This property is located 11 miles east of Harlem and 37 miles west of Malta. The property offers income potential through a grazing lease or can be a valuable addition to an existing cattle operation. With average annual rainfall between 10 to 12 inches, the land supports both grazing and wildlife habitats effectively. Located within Hunting Unit 670, the property features robust hunting opportunities for mule deer, whitetail deer, and antelope. Additionally, upland game birds, including pheasants and sharptail grouse, are prevalent across the landscape. Existing cottonwood trees and sagebrush provide essential cover for both livestock and wildlife, enhancing the property’s value for grazing and hunting alike. The 2023 property taxes were $1,539.53. Note that any and all existing mineral rights will be retained by the seller. Settled in the late 18th century, Harrington is an idyllic location for access to the sea and river. It's a beautiful little town with both a farming and fishing industry; they are famous for both their clam fishing and balsam fir farming for Wreaths Across America. Harrington is close to many coastal hiking trails around Beals, Culter, Bar Harbor, and Gouldsboro's Schoodic point are all easy trips. The area has some fantastic beaches both on the ocean and the many area lakes for you to enjoy. Miles of trails for hiking, 4 wheeling, biking, or horseback riding are easy to reach from the property. If you enjoy being outside in the winter, the area is also a great outdoor recreation area for that as well... snowmobiling, cross country skiing, snowshoeing, and ice fishing are very popular.

Peck Ranch- The area consists of 23,763 acres of rugged, forested hills and hollows.This area is predominantly forest with nearly 1,500 acres in glades, along with quality woodland, cropland and some wetlands. Facilities/features: primitive camping, picnic areas, firearms range, viewing deck, two deer/turkey blinds, one intermittent stream and four Natural Areas (Grassy Pond, Goldenseal, Stegall Mountain and Mule Hollow). There is a 10 mile self guided tour for elk viewing. Grand Gulf- Some people call Grand Gulf State Park the “Little Grand Canyon.” Some just call it “breathtaking.” The park is one of the natural wonders of the Ozarks, presenting the most spectacular collapsed cave system in the Ozarks. The "Grand Gulf" stretches for more than a mile between 130 foot high walls. Visitors can view the gulf from trails on top or from the floor where they can walk under the natural bridge, which spans 250 feet with a 75-foot high opening.
